Meaning of Extremely clean
Very high level of cleanliness.
In simple words: Very, very clean
Extremely clean in a sentence
- After spring cleaning, the house was extremely clean.
- The restaurant's kitchen was found to be extremely clean during the inspection.
- She described her new apartment as extremely clean and well-maintained.
- The laboratory must be extremely clean to ensure accurate results.
How to use Extremely clean
Use this phrase to emphasize cleanliness, suitable in both casual and formal contexts.

Common mistakes with Extremely clean
- Using 'extreme clean' instead of 'extremely clean'
- Confusing with 'super clean' when seeking formality
- Overusing for things that are just clean, not extremely so
